5,000+ cases for 3rd consecutive day

Karnataka’s Covid caseload has now gone past 90K

BENGALURU:

For the third consecutive day, Karnataka has reported more than 5,000 Covid positive cases. Saturday also saw 72 deaths statewide, with Bengaluru accounting for 30. The state’s death toll now stands at 1,804.

With the day’s fresh cases, the state’s caseload has now gone past the 90K mark. As per the bulletin released by the health department, Karnataka now has 90,942 positive cases of which 55,388 are active cases.

Saturday’s 5,072 cases broke the July 23 ‘record’ of 5,030 cases. July 24 had reported 5,007 while July 22 had seen 4,764 fresh cases.

On a slightly more positive note, the recovery rate was relatively better on Saturday with 2,403 people being discharged from hospitals. That brings the tally of cured persons to 33,750. Of the 55,388 active cases, 611 are in critical condition and are being treated in ICUs, according to the department bulletin.

The day saw 2,036 cases detected in Bengaluru, making for a total caseload of 43,503.

The break-up of the days’ cases for the other districts is: 341 in Belagavi, 222 in Ballari, 218 in Dakshina Kannada, 187 in Mysuru, 183 in Kalaburagi and Dharwad, 60 in Mandya, 52 in Haveri, 52 in Shivamogga, 42 in Chikkamagalur, 31 in Koppal, 27 in Tumkur, 22 in Chamarajanagar, 20 in Ramanagaram, 16 in Chitradurga and 9 in Kodagu.

A total of 11,256 rapid antigen tests were conducted on Saturday in the state. The health department has said that 11.43 lakh people have been tested so far.
